Relatives hunt for murder suspect, hand him to Malawi Police
A man who is suspected to have killed his brother in law in Mulanje has been handed over to police in Mulanje after being on the run since 14 June this year.
Mulanje Police Public Relations Officer (PRO) Gresham Ngwira confirmed that Lucius Saini was handed over to Mathambi Police Unit in the district by his relative who had hunted him down after supposedly committing the crime.
“On Wednesday last week, the suspect went to his sister to discuss with her some family matters. As the discussions were underway, he started assaulting his sister violently, a development which angered the husband, late McDonald Makoka. As Makoka was trying to rescue his wife, the suspect assaulted him with an axe leading to a deep cut on his left hip joint which led to his death,” said Ngwira.
The 30 year old suspect will soon appear before court to answer murder charges which are against Section 309 of the Penal Code.
Meanwhile, the police have thanked the relatives of Saini for helping them in apprehending their Saini saying they have displayed an understanding of collective responsibility in fighting crime.
